What a charter broker actually does for you

Most people have never used a charter broker and quietly wonder what the point is. Fair question. Here is the job, described the way we actually do it.

One contact, the whole Mediterranean

You save one number. Whether the trip is Malta in June, Croatia in August or the Riviera for a birthday, you message the same person, and options come back to you the same day in season, from the people who actually run the boats. No new research project per destination, no seventeen open tabs, no form that answers in four days.

Verification, the invisible half of the job

The internet is full of boats that look available and are not, photos from three refits ago, and prices that grow 40% between the listing and the invoice. Before a boat reaches your shortlist we have checked that she is real, actually free on your dates, and priced at the number the operator will actually sign. The fastest way to lose a client forever is to sell a boat that was never available; the discipline that prevents it is most of what you are hiring.

Fit, not inventory

Anyone can send you twenty links. The job is sending three that fit: the group, the occasion, the 3pm answer from the group size guide, the budget you actually said. Sometimes that means recommending the 1,500 euro boat to the client with the 8,500 euro budget, because it is the right boat for that day. Discernment is the product; the boat is the delivery.

The unglamorous parts

Contracts read line by line before you see them. Payment schedules explained in plain words. The all in number computed before you commit. A plan B when the wind argues with plan A. Someone to call who answers, before, during and after the charter. None of it photographs well, all of it is why the day goes right.

What it costs you

The rate is the operator's rate; our commission sits inside the industry standard structure on the boat's side. You do not pay more for having one number that answers, which is why almost everyone who charters more than once ends up using one.
